With her hips bent at just the right angle to clearly imply that she wanted someone to look at her, Jessica inspected the food behind the glass. It wasn't like it changed or got any better but the longer she was up here the more she held up the line and the more she heard voices calling at her to move. Standing up and flashing them her winning smile - aka the one that she had perfected to make men melt and woman consider trying a few lesbian experiments - she was just going to turn around to decide on her meal choice when a voice cut her thoughts and made her turn. "Well, they can't keep a pretty face like mine locked away too long." She pouted and gave Alexxi a quick peck on the cheek before picking up a tray of food rather rudley shoved in her direction and making her way toward a table all her own. Tossing her hair again - though there was little reason since it was already tangle free and neatly settled on her back - she met Alexxi's eyes and spoke as he picked over the mystery meat on her plate. "So, I heard through some of the nutcases here that you were getting into trouble again. Trying to make things more interesting?"
She chuckled and glanced over to Kadesha as she approached the table. The little girl was so cute to Jessica what with how shy she was and how soft spoken she could seem. Chuckling at her own thoughts, she pulled on of the uncomforatble metal chairs closer and made Kadesha sit right next to her. "How is my little girl doing today? Did you leave your room and make good friends? I saw you talking to Alexxi today. He's nice and won't bite. You should talk to him more often." Despite her casual flow of questions, Jessica did not give the girl a chance to talk then immediatly went back to scolding Alexxi for his behavior all the while smoothing any wrinkles in her outfit and combing her fingers through her hair. Everynow and then she'd look toward Kadesha and ask for her opinion on something - usally along the lines of - "do you think I'd look good with black streaks in my hair?" or "am I more of a summer or winter to you" - still not giving her chance to answer. When she finally had to pause for breath was the first break - and silence - the two got from her.
